DESCRIPTION:

Duties: Design, develop and implement software solutions. Solve business problems through innovation and engineering practices. Involved in all aspects of the Software Development Lifecycle (SDLC) including analyzing requirements, incorporating architectural standards into application design specifications, documenting application specifications, translating technical requirements into programmed application modules, and developing or enhancing software application modules. Craft clean, maintainable, and optimized code, following established software development best practices. Identify or troubleshoot application code- related issues. Take active role and participate in rigorous code reviews to ensure adherence to coding standards and maintain high code quality and ensure solutions are aligned to predefined architectural specifications. Assist with design reviews by recommending ways to incorporate requirements into designs and information or data flows. Participate in project planning sessions with project managers, business analysts, and team members to analyze business requirements and outline proposed solutions. Design, code, test, and deliver software to automate manual operational work. Troubleshoot priority incidents, facilitate blameless post-mortems and ensure permanent closure of incidents. Engage with development team throughout the life cycle to help develop software for reliability and scale, ensuring minimal refactoring or changes. Identify application patterns and analytics in support of better service level objectives. Design self- healing and resiliency patterns. Design automated software and product upgrades, change management, and release management solutions.

QUALIFICATIONS:

Minimum education and experience required: Master's degree in Computer Science, Computer Engineering, or related field of study plus 2 years of experience in the job offered or as Site Reliability Engineer, Software Engineer, IT Consultant, or related occupation. The employer will alternatively accept a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Computer Engineering, or related field of study plus 4 years of experience in the job offered or as Site Reliability Engineer, Software Engineer, IT Consultant, or related occupation.

Skills Required: This position requires experience with the following: designing full-stack applications using Python and React to automate operational tasks; managing infrastructure provisioning and compliance, including operating system upgrades and maintenance across various business units; managing and resolving provisioning issues within server infrastructure using virtualization technologies such as VMware ESX, operating systems such as Linux or Windows, and database systems including Microsoft SQL Server and Oracle, for diagnosing storage issues to enhance performance; executing server repaving to fulfill compliance requirements including dismantling and rebuilding machines to minimize cybersecurity risks and enhance system resilience; conducting blameless postmortems to identify root causes and implement improvements; troubleshooting infrastructure issues using Splunk logs to identify and resolve problems for performance insights; automating tasks with Python-based Django applications and applying SRE principles, including SLOs (Service Level Objectives), SLIs (Service Level Indicators), SLAs (Service Level Agreements), incident management, and error budgets to bridge software and operations; implementing real-time monitoring and system performance insights using Prometheus, Grafana, and Dynatrace; defining container environments, deploying containers, and troubleshooting errors using Dockerfiles; performing tasks in Kubernetes, including managing clusters and deploying applications; working with hybrid cloud environments including AWS, GCP, and Azure; using Terraform for automated, scalable infrastructure provisioning and management; implementing CI/CD pipelines using Jenkins Pipeline; utilizing SQL, Oracle, and Microsoft database management systems to extract, manipulate, and analyze complex datasets; and creating interactive visualizations with Tableau.
